2026 Sir Alasdair Breckenridge Lecture
As CoRE continues to bring together leaders in regulatory science and health systems, we are pleased to host the 2026 Sir Alasdair Breckenridge Lecture in partnership with the Singapore Clinical Research Institute (SCRI) as part of the Clinical Trials Symposium 2026.
Join Ms Emer Cooke, Executive Director of the European Medicines Agency (EMA), as she delivers the lecture on the theme, "Reimagining the Future of Medicines Regulation." Her address will explore how regulatory systems can evolve in response to rapid scientific, technological and global health change.
